Failed to Configure Per-Machine MSI Package

  • By:BAOPACK
  • 08-03-2024
  • 83

The Perils of MSI Installation: Troubleshooting Failed Configurations

As software developers, we often rely on MSI packages for seamless deployments. However, when faced with a “Failed to Configure Per-Machine MSI Package” error, frustration sets in. This issue, while common, can be a nightmare to resolve.

1. Understanding the Error:

When this error occurs, it indicates that the Windows Installer encountered a problem during the configuration phase of the MSI package installation. This could be due to various reasons, such as file conflicts, insufficient permissions, or corrupted installation files.

2. Troubleshooting Steps:

To address this issue, start by checking the installation logs. Look for specific error codes or messages that can provide clues on what went wrong. Next, ensure that the user account has sufficient permissions to install software on the machine.

3. Common Pitfalls:

One common cause of failed MSI configurations is custom actions. These actions, if not properly defined or executed, can lead to installation failures. Additionally, system compatibility issues and antivirus software can also create roadblocks.

4. Best Practices:

When creating MSI packages, follow best practices to minimize the chances of configuration errors. Test the package on various machines to ensure compatibility, avoid hardcoded paths, and include robust error handling mechanisms.

5. Real-World Example:

Imagine a scenario where a critical software update needs to be deployed across an organization. However, due to a failed configuration, productivity takes a hit. This emphasizes the importance of proactive troubleshooting and testing.

6. Conclusion:

While encountering a “Failed to Configure Per-Machine MSI Package” error can be frustrating, it also presents an opportunity to enhance our troubleshooting skills. By understanding the underlying causes and implementing best practices, we can overcome these challenges and ensure smooth software deployments.



vr

+VR TOUR

INQUIRY

    Online Service